MLOps Engineer: ML Recall Team (Remote)
Barcelona, Catalonia, Spain - Remote
Applications have closed
Constructor
The only site search and product discovery built for ecommerce KPIs. Delivering superior experiences with AI, NLP, data and personalization.About us
Constructor powers product search and discovery for some of the largest retailers in the world, like Sephora and Petco. We serve billions of requests every day, and you’ve probably seen our results somewhere and used our product without knowing it. We differentiate ourselves by focusing on metrics over features, and reinventing search and discovery from the ground up as a machine learning challenge with the specific goal of improving metrics like revenue. We have grown several hundred percent YoY for the last 2 years and have customers in every eCommerce vertical, around the world, and spanning many languages.
We’re a passionate team of technologists who love solving problems and want to make our customers’ and coworkers’ lives better. We value empathy, openness, curiosity, continuous improvement, and are excited by metrics that matter. We believe that empowering everyone in a company to do what they think is best can lead to great things.
ML recall team consistency deliver KPI lifts for our customers in search and make our DS part more transparent for our customers.
Challenges you will tackle
- Build, deploy, and support our search service including io-bound web services, cpu-bound services and data services
- Write AWS CloudFormation scripts, Jenkins jobs, Bash scripts, and Github actions
- Work on system performance optimization (esp. in case of using large ML models)
- Set up service observability, monitoring metrics, and alerting (Prometheus, Grafana, PagerDuty, AWS CloudWatch)
- Collaborate with technical and non-technical business partners to develop / update search functionalities
- Work on ML improvements
About you
- You are excited about building performance ML platform and practical search systems for 200M+ requests per day.
- You are an excellent communicator
- You love to work on performance optimization
Requirements
- Proficiency in Infrastructure as Code (IaC) tools like CloudFormation or Terraform for managing cloud resources
- Python knowledge
- Familiarity with Service-Oriented Architecture, knowledge of communication protocols like protobuf & familiarity with networking principles
- Hands-on experience with setting up and improving CI/CD pipelines (we're using Jenkins and Github Actions)
- Proficiency with big data stack for end-to-end ML product development
- Experience in designing, developing & maintaining highload distributed real-time services
- Experience with cloud providers (any kind of, we're using AWS)
- Experience with NoSQL and relational databases and distributed systems
- Experience in server-side coding for web services, and a good understanding of API design principles.
- Will be a huge plus
- Experience with Rust (or C/C++)
- Strong knowledge of data structures, algorithms and their trade-off
Salary for this position 85-110k USD + stock options
Benefits
- Unlimited vacation time: we strongly encourage all of our employees take at least 3 weeks per year
- A competitive compensation package including stock options
- Company sponsored US health coverage (100% paid for employee)
- Fully remote team - choose where you live
- Work from home stipend! We want you to have the resources you need to set up your home office
- Apple laptops provided for new employees
- Training and development budget for every employee, refreshed each year
- Parental leave for qualified employees
- Work with smart people who will help you grow and make a meaningful impact
Diversity, Equity, and Inclusion at Constructor
At Constructor.io we are committed to cultivating a work environment that is diverse, equitable, and inclusive. As an equal opportunity employer, we welcome individuals of all backgrounds and provide equal opportunities to all applicants regardless of their education, diversity of opinion, race, color, religion, gender, gender expression, sexual orientation, national origin, genetics, disability, age, veteran status or affiliation in any other protected group.
Tags: APIs Architecture AWS Big Data CI/CD CloudFormation Distributed Systems E-commerce GitHub Grafana Machine Learning ML models MLOps NoSQL Pipelines Python RDBMS Rust Terraform
Perks/benefits: Career development Competitive pay Equity Flex vacation Health care Home office stipend Parental leave Unlimited paid time off
More jobs like this
Explore more AI, ML, Data Science career opportunities
Find even more open roles in Artificial Intelligence (AI), Machine Learning (ML), Natural Language Processing (NLP), Computer Vision (CV), Data Engineering, Data Analytics, Big Data, and Data Science in general - ordered by popularity of job title or skills, toolset and products used - below.
- Open Lead Data Analyst jobs
- Open MLOps Engineer jobs
- Open Senior Business Intelligence Analyst jobs
- Open Data Manager jobs
- Open Data Science Manager jobs
- Open Principal Data Engineer jobs
- Open Data Engineer II jobs
- Open Sr Data Engineer jobs
- Open Power BI Developer jobs
- Open Data Scientist II jobs
- Open Product Data Analyst jobs
- Open Business Intelligence Developer jobs
- Open Data Analytics Engineer jobs
- Open Junior Data Scientist jobs
- Open Sr. Data Scientist jobs
- Open Senior Data Architect jobs
- Open Business Data Analyst jobs
- Open Data Analyst Intern jobs
- Open Big Data Engineer jobs
- Open Principal Data Scientist jobs
- Open Manager, Data Engineering jobs
- Open Junior Data Engineer jobs
- Open Data Product Manager jobs
- Open Data Quality Analyst jobs
- Open Research Scientist jobs
- Open GCP-related jobs
- Open Data quality-related jobs
- Open Business Intelligence-related jobs
- Open Java-related jobs
- Open ML models-related jobs
- Open Data management-related jobs
- Open Privacy-related jobs
- Open Data visualization-related jobs
- Open Finance-related jobs
- Open Deep Learning-related jobs
- Open PhD-related jobs
- Open APIs-related jobs
- Open TensorFlow-related jobs
- Open PyTorch-related jobs
- Open NLP-related jobs
- Open Consulting-related jobs
- Open Snowflake-related jobs
- Open CI/CD-related jobs
- Open LLMs-related jobs
- Open Generative AI-related jobs
- Open Kubernetes-related jobs
- Open Data governance-related jobs
- Open Hadoop-related jobs
- Open Airflow-related jobs
- Open Databricks-related jobs